giving an agent a persona is not giving it a voice. it is giving it a set of priors, the defaults it reaches for before any single trade is scored. ansem's public record is full of these priors, stated plainly across years of interviews and threads, and they are remarkably consistent: concentrate rather than diversify, demand survival before conviction, weight attention and narrative as heavily as price, rotate toward where flow is early, and treat being wrong as the normal case rather than the exception. ansem's persona is the encoding of those priors into the weights and thresholds that sit underneath the rule engine. it does not imitate how he talks. it imitates how he decides.
the encoding happens in the scoring layer, where the model is given a posture rather than a personality. it is told to read a name the way a trader who survives reads it: narrative strength first, then where attention is flowing, then whether structure confirms, then how late the rotation is, and to return a low number without hesitation when the read is weak. that last instruction is the most ansem part of the design. the documented style is not bullish by default, it is skeptical by default and decisive only when the picture aligns, which is why the persona is tuned to produce many zeros and a few high conviction sizes rather than a steady stream of mild bets. the agent inherits the discipline of saying no, which is the part of the method that is hardest to copy and the part that matters most.
the persona is also bounded on purpose, because a faithful encoding of a method is not the same as a claim to be the person. ansem runs the priors, but it runs them inside published constraints, on its own wallet, with every decision written before it acts and scored after. it is a study of a documented way of deciding, made autonomous and put on the record, not an impersonation and not a representative. the persona answers a narrow question: if the rules a disciplined solana trader has explained in public were run by a machine with no ego, no fatigue, and no ability to break its own rules, what would it do. ansem is the running answer.
